Bookies odds: All Blacks strong favourites
3-Sep-2007
It looks like a one-sided bet, but smart money shows France, South Africa and Australia also in with a chance.
Just three days out from the start of Rugby World Cup 2007 a quick survey of bookies' odds show that New Zealand are still the strong favourites to win the cup. The All Blacks have had very strong performances over the last couple of years in their buildup to RWC 2007, with only Australia being able to defeat them in recent times. But with excitement and emotion running strong in France, Les Bleus will also be a team to be reckoned with.
At the time of writing this article, odds for the favourite teams are about:
| New Zealand | 1.6 | : 1 |
| South Africa | 5.5-9.0 | : 1 |
| France | 6.0-9.0 | : 1 |
| Australia | 8.0-13.5 | : 1 |
